Armenia itself is a former Soviet republic, in the mountainous Caucasus region between Asia and Europe. Among the earliest Christian civilizations, it's defined by religious sites including the Greco-Roman Temple of Garni and 4th-century Etchmiadzin Cathedral, headquarters of the Armenian Church. The small Balkan country of Montenegro has rugged mountains, medieval villages and a narrow strip of beaches along the Adriatic. The Bay of Kotor, resembling a fjord, is dotted with coastal churches and fortified towns such as Kotor and Herceg Novi. Normandy is a region of northern France with a coastline that takes in white-chalk cliffs and WWII beachheads, including Omaha Beach, site of the D-Day landing. ​ ICEHOTEL 34, where every room is a work of art, has opened in Jukkasjärvi, Sweden. (Images :Christopher Hauser) Its suites, sculptures, and halls are entirely made of ice and snow created by a group of international artists. Kotor is a medieval walled town with a rich history and culture, located at the foot of Mount Lovćen at the southern end of Montenegro's Boka Bay. It has been a UNESCO World Heritage site since 1979.
